Bohemond (also Bohemund or Bohemond ) is the name of several rulers:
- Principality of Antioch (1099-1268) Bohemond of Taranto ( Bohemond I, 1051/52-1111 ), Prince of Taranto ( 1088-1111 ) and Prince of Antioch ( 1099-1111 )
- Bohemond II ( Antioch ) ( 1108-1131 ), Prince of Antioch ( 1111-1130 )
- Bohemond III. ( Antioch ) ( 1144-1201 ), Prince of Antioch ( 1163-1201 )
- Bohemond IV ( Antioch ) ( † 1233 ), Prince of Antioch ( 1201-1223 )
- Bohemund V. ( Antioch ) ( † 1251 ), Prince of Antioch ( 1233-1252 )
- Bohemond VI. ( Antioch ) ( 1237-1275 ), Prince of Antioch ( 1252-1268/1275 )
- Bohemond VII ( Antioch ) ( † 1287 ), Titularfürst of Antioch ( 1275-1287 )
- County of Tripoli (1109-1287) Bohemond IV ( Antioch ) ( Bohemond I, † 1233 ), Count of Tripoli ( 1187-1223 )
- Bohemund V. ( Antioch ) ( Bohemond II, † 1251 ), Count of Tripoli ( 1223-1252 )
- Bohemond VI. ( Antioch ) ( Bohemond III. , 1237-1275 ), Count of Tripoli ( 1252-1275 )
- Bohemond VII ( Antioch ) ( Bohemond IV, † 1287 ), Count of Tripoli ( 1275-1287 )
- Bohemond of Batroun (around 1199-1244 ), Lord of Batroun
- Archbishopric of Trier (1242-1803) Bohemond I of Warne Berg, Archbishop and Elector (1286/1289-1299)
- Bohemund II of Saarbrücken, Archbishop and Elector (1354-1362)
